How to Open an IFC File in Revit

Jun 29, 2024

Hey everyone, today I'm going to show you how to open an IFC file in Revit. If you're working on a BIM project and need to incorporate outside files, this is a crucial skill to have. First, make sure you have the IFC file you want to open saved on your computer. Then open Revit and go to the 'File' tab. From there, select 'Import/Link' and choose 'IFC'. Locate the IFC file on your computer and click 'Open'. Revit will then import the IFC file into your project, and you can now use it just like any other Revit file. Remember to double-check the import settings to ensure the file is properly integrated into your project. And that's it! Opening an IFC file in Revit is that simple. Now you can easily collaborate with external partners and incorporate their files into your BIM projects.
